Development of a leisure park and promenade next to the road of Túrózsáki

The aim of the development is to provide the population with a greener, healthier air park equipped with sports facilities, which would also serve as a place to maintain health. Other objectives are the preservation and protection of the natural heritage, so instead of the aged tree species intended for felling, trees will be planted that meet the park’s characteristics and the climate of the city. The development of Túrózsáki Road contributes to education for an environmentally conscious and healthy lifestyle. The realisation of the project is a step forward towards achieving the goal that Székesfehérvár serves the population with the good state of environmental and infrastructure elements of the city. However, the development of public spaces is of paramount importance for the city to ensure that these newly created spaces are viable and operational, and it is important to take into account the needs of the people in the area. The expected result is the expansion of urban sports opportunities, the promotion of physical activity and the development of a healthier environment to greatly increase the number of visitors to the park, and the installation of fitness parks will attract the interest of the older age groups. The action area is located in the Old Hill district of Székesfehérvár, with the largest area of the city. It was the oldest vineyard in the city. From the end of the 19th century, the richer urban citizens began to turn their press houses into cottages, and in the middle of the 20th century became a decisive factor in the transformation of the city district by the creation of large industrial facilities. Several small parks represent the green areas in the part of the town, and there are forest strips along the Asal valley ditch and in the southern and south-eastern part of the town. The area to be developed is owned by the Municipality of Székesfehérvár. The green area between Túrózsáki út and Spar is currently underutilised. The establishment of a leisure park and a promenade contributes to the development of a city structure allowing for the rational use of available resources. At present, the leisure park is bounded by a family-married zone to the east and west, an industrial park from the north, a vocational school and a private educational centre to the west. In the framework of point d) of the main activity “A” eligible independently, a basketball court, an artificial grass football field, a recortant runway, a fitness park, a gym, a playground will be created separately for the very small and for the larger children and the disabled. In addition to the public lighting of the leisure park, the lighting of the tracks is also installed. As an activity B I b) eligible independently, a new installation of the outdated water block will be carried out on the market. The market operates according to the local regulation, the product range is appropriate, but the renewal of the water block has been formulated as the necessary intervention to create the operating environment and modern infrastructure conditions. In the framework of point A(g),i), k) of the non-eligible activity independently, from Túrózsáki utca along the leisure park to the Bártfai street, a 3 m wide road promenade is constructed, street furniture suitable for the environment will be installed, as well as a public toilet. Accessibility was also a priority when planning the installation of the sanitary block. An obstacle-free plan chapter will be drawn up in this context. Surveillance cameras are also placed in bicycle storage, benches and trash cans. The replacement of the electric poles in the direction of cottage cheese is also part of the project. As a mandatory soft element in the project, environmental awareness and crime prevention will be organised during the implementation of the project. The leisure park will be open to visitors free of charge without restrictions, so the low-status population will not be excluded. The project does not serve the implementation and implementation of the Local Government’s Local Equal Opportunities Programme by direct means, but it does not use exclusionary, negative exclusions affecting disadvantaged people, and makes the results of the development accessible to people living and working in the city with equal chances. Among the overarching objectives of the HEP to be implemented, development can best serve the principle of equal access to (infrastructure) public services.
